Professional Review for Yarkon Park (Ganei Yehoshua)

Yarkon Park, along the shores of the Yarkon River, is the largest park in Tel Aviv and serves the city's residents as well as those living in the surrounding Dan metropolitan area. Also known as Ganei Yehoshua, the park is a favorite spot for picnics and sports activities. Attempts are being made to ease the Yarkon's pollution, and boating on the river is frequently forbidden. Horticulturalists will love the park's cacti and tropical gardens, and bird lovers will enjoy the Tzapari Bird Park. The nearby Meimadyon Water Park offers a cool, refreshing escape from the summer heat. The Yarkon Park's amphitheater has hosted many large outdoor concerts featuring Israeli and international entertainers.
